Subject: [patch 02/15] x86/cpu: Uninline CR4 accessors
Date: Sun, 19 Apr 2020 22:31:39 +0200 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<20200419203335.856333226@linutronix.de> (raw)
In-Reply-To: 20200419203137.214111265@linutronix.de
cpu_tlbstate is exported because various TLB related functions need access
to it, but cpu_tlbstate is sensitive information which should only be
accessed by well contained kernel functions and not be directly exposed to
modules.
The various CR4 accessors require cpu_tlbstate as the CR4 shadow cache is
located there.
In preparation of unexporting cpu_tlbstate create a builtin function for
manipulating CR4 and rework the various helpers to use it.
Export native_write_cr4() only when CONFIG_LKTDM=m.
No functional change.

--- a/arch/x86/kernel/cpu/common.c
+++ b/arch/x86/kernel/cpu/common.c
@@ -387,7 +387,30 @@ void native_write_cr4(unsigned long val)
bits_missing);
}
}
-EXPORT_SYMBOL(native_write_cr4);
+#if IS_MODULE(CONFIG_LKDTM)
+EXPORT_SYMBOL_GPL(native_write_cr4);
+#endif
+
+void cr4_update_irqsoff(unsigned long set, unsigned long clear)
+{
+ unsigned long newval, cr4 = this_cpu_read(cpu_tlbstate.cr4);
+
+ lockdep_assert_irqs_disabled();
+
+ newval = (cr4 & ~clear) | set;
+ if (newval != cr4) {
+ this_cpu_write(cpu_tlbstate.cr4, newval);
+ __write_cr4(newval);
+ }
+}
+EXPORT_SYMBOL(cr4_update_irqsoff);
+
+/* Read the CR4 shadow. */
+unsigned long cr4_read_shadow(void)
+{
+ return this_cpu_read(cpu_tlbstate.cr4);
+}
+EXPORT_SYMBOL_GPL(cr4_read_shadow);
